Description

The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) is responsible for providing nursing care to residents, including medications and treatment administration, documentation, and other therapeutic interventions under the direction of the Director of Nursing/Clinical Director. Provides direction to nursing assistants, resident assistants, trained medication assistants, and other clinical staff on unit/shift.

Essential Job Responsibilities:

  1. Provides nursing care to residents within the scope of practice of a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N).
  2. Responsible for coordination and direction of resident care. Coordinates care and services with other departments/providers from the time of admission to discharge.
  3. Assists Registered Nurse with completion of assessments, documentation, and data collection within scope of practice and acting timely on findings.
  4. Administers medications and completes treatments as ordered. Observes and monitors resident's condition and reports changes as appropriate. Ensures that all physicians orders are signed and implemented within specified time frames.
  5. Maintains safety of all residents and employees. Responds appropriately to safety hazards and reports any issues to the appropriate person. Ensures that all staff follows the infection control policy and procedure.
  6. Maintains a clean, sanitary, safe and efficiently organized work area.

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) Minimum Required Qualifications:

  • Degree from an accredited school of nursing for the Licensed Practical Nurse program
  • Current LPN licensure in the state in which they are working
  • Up to 2 years' experience as LPN
  • Ability to communicate effectively in both written and verbal formats
  • Basic computer skills
  • Ability to follow all safety rules, regulations, policies and procedures of the facility including but not limited to: Vulnerable Adult and Abuse Policy, HIPAA, Resident's Bill of Rights, Universal Precaution, AWAIR, OSHA, Right to know, SDS, ADA, HUD Policy and Procedures, Fair Housing laws and regulations
